Hardware Virtualization and Emulation: <br>Features like Intel VT-x and AMD-V are crucial when running virtual machines or emulating different operating environments. This allows developers to test firmware across various platforms without needing multiple physical devices.<br><br>Keywords: Virtual Reality, Augmented Reality, Immersive Gaming, Professional AR, VR Headsets, Digital Overlay, Interactive Training, Real‑Time Visualization, Immersive Technologies, Future‑of‑Work<br><br>Cloud Integration and Hybrid Workflows: <br>Consider integrating local development with cloud-based simulation or testing platforms to handle occasional bursts in processing demand.
